Container

GitLab Container Registrierung selbstsigniertes Zertifikat

GitLab Container Registrierung selbstsigniertes Zertifikat
  1. So fügen Sie GitLab selbstsigniertes Zertifikat hinzu?
  2. Wie authentifiziere ich mich mit dem GitLab Container -Register??
  3. Hat Gitlab ein Containerregister??
  4. Woher weiß ich, ob die GitLab -Containerregistrierung aktiviert ist?
  5. Was wird in einem Containerregister gespeichert?
  6. Wo werden Zertifikate im Docker -Container gespeichert??
  7. Wie funktioniert ein Docker -Containerregistrierungsregister??
  8. Was ist der Unterschied zwischen unterschriebenem Zertifikat und selbstsigniertem Zertifikat?
  9. Was ist das größte Problem mit einem selbstsignierten Zertifikat?

So fügen Sie GitLab selbstsigniertes Zertifikat hinzu?

Fügen Sie das selbstsignierte Zertifikat aus der Remote-GitLab-Instanz in das Verzeichnis/etc/gitlab/treudiertes Certs in der lokalen GitLab-Instanz hinzu und führen.

Wie authentifiziere ich mich mit dem GitLab Container -Register??

Authentifizieren mit Gitlab CI/CD

Um CI/CD zur Authentifizierung zu verwenden. Diese Variable hat den Zugriff auf das Containerregistrieren und gilt nur für einen Job. Das Passwort wird auch automatisch erstellt und dem Ci_registry_Password zugewiesen .

Hat Gitlab ein Containerregister??

Im Meilenstein 8.8, Gitlab startete das MVC des Containerregistriers. Diese Funktion hat die Docker -Distribution -Registrierung in GitLab integriert, damit jeder GitLab -Benutzer einen Platz zum Veröffentlichen und Freigeben von Containerbildern hat.

Woher weiß ich, ob die GitLab -Containerregistrierung aktiviert ist?

Gehen Sie zu den Einstellungen Ihres Projekts > Allgemeine Seite. Erweitern Sie den Abschnitt Sichtbarkeit, Projektfunktionen, Berechtigungen und aktivieren Sie die Funktion "Containerregistrierung" in Ihrem Projekt. Für neue Projekte kann dies standardmäßig aktiviert werden. Für bestehende Projekte (Prior GitLab 8.8) Sie müssen es explizit aktivieren.

Was wird in einem Containerregister gespeichert?

Containerregistrierung ist ein Dienst zum Speichern privater Containerbilder. Es bietet eine Untergruppe von Funktionen, die von Artefact Registry, einem Universal Repository Manager und dem empfohlenen Dienst zur Verwaltung von Containerbildern und anderen Artefakten in Google Cloud bereitgestellt werden, bereitgestellt.

Wo werden Zertifikate im Docker -Container gespeichert??

Ein benutzerdefiniertes Zertifikat wird durch Erstellen eines Verzeichnisses unter/etc/docker/certs konfiguriert.

Wie funktioniert ein Docker -Containerregistrierungsregister??

Eine Docker -Registrierung ist in Docker -Repositories organisiert, in denen ein Repository alle Versionen eines bestimmten Bildes enthält. Die Registrierung ermöglicht es Docker -Benutzern, Bilder lokal zu ziehen und neue Bilder in die Registrierung zu bringen (angesichts angemessener Zugriffsberechtigungen, wenn zutreffend).

Was ist der Unterschied zwischen unterschriebenem Zertifikat und selbstsigniertem Zertifikat?

Im Gegensatz zu selbst signierten CAs wird ein selbstsigniertes Zertifikat von einer Person oder Entität selbst erstellt und authentifiziert, ohne die Beteiligung von Dritten wie CAS zu beteiligen. Aufgrund des Fehlens von CAS werden selbstsignierte Zertifikate normalerweise mit dem privaten Schlüssel eines Benutzers unterzeichnet.

Was ist das größte Problem mit einem selbstsignierten Zertifikat?

Nicht von Browsern und Benutzern vertrauen

Selbstsignierte Zertifikate enthalten private und öffentliche Schlüssel innerhalb derselben Einheit, und sie können nicht widerrufen werden, wodurch es schwierig ist, Sicherheitskompromisse zu erkennen.

Konfigurieren Sie den Benutzerkontext von Azure Kubernetes für den On-Premise-Ressourcenzugriff
Welche Berechtigungen sind erforderlich, um ASS -Cluster zu erstellen??Welche Rolle spielt die AKS-Kredite auf??Was sollte die Berechtigungen der Kub...
Ansible Fatal Sudo Ein Passwort ist erforderlich, auch nachdem die Berechtigungen eskaliert sind
Wie umgasse ich das Sudo -Passwort im Ansible Tower??Was ist die Eskalation der Privilegie in Ansible?Wie werde ich Sudo im Ansible Playbook?Wie erzw...
Dev/Stage/Prod in separaten AWS -Konten, verwaltet über Terraform -Cloud -Arbeitsbereiche, wie kann ich LB IP in DNS -Datensätzen für jede Env verwenden?
Woher weiß Terraform, welches AWS -Konto verwendet werden soll??Wie benutze ich gehostete Zone aus einem anderen AWS -Konto?Wie erstelle ich einen DN...